Certificate Policy (CP) and Certification Practice Statement (CPS) are documents that outline the policies and practices followed by a Certification Authority (CA) for issuing and managing digital certificates. The CP defines the overall framework and requirements for the CA's certificate management system, while the CPS provides more detailed procedures and practices specific to the CA.
A Certification Authority (CA) is required to develop, maintain, and file the Certificate Policy (CP) and Certification Practice Statement (CPS) documents. These documents are necessary for ensuring transparency, accountability, and adherence to industry standards in the issuance and management of digital certificates.
Filling out the Certificate Policy (CP) and Certification Practice Statement (CPS) requires careful consideration of the CA's policies, procedures, and practices. The CP should identify the CA's certificate lifecycle, issuance processes, usage constraints, and security measures, while the CPS should provide detailed instructions for implementing these policies. It is recommended to follow industry best practices and guidelines, such as those provided by the CA/Browser Forum, when filling out the CP and CPS.
The purpose of the Certificate Policy (CP) and Certification Practice Statement (CPS) is to establish a clear and consistent set of policies and procedures for a Certification Authority (CA) to follow in issuing and managing digital certificates. They provide transparency and accountability by defining the CA's practices, responsibilities, and obligations, and help ensure the trustworthiness and reliability of digital certificates.
The Certificate Policy (CP) and Certification Practice Statement (CPS) must include information such as the CA's identification, contact details, scope of operation, certificate lifecycle management, key management processes, certificate issuance and revocation procedures, use of certificate extensions, security controls, and compliance with relevant standards and regulations. The level of detail may vary depending on the CA's practices and industry requirements.
